
Nội Dung
Khoa Công Nghệ Thông Tin – Đại học Sài Gòn Kiến Trúc Máy Tính
•Tổ chức bộ vi xử lý (CPU)
•Đơn vị xử lý
•Thanh ghi
•Tập lệnh
•Kỹ thuật ống dẫn Pipeline
•Siêu vô hướng (superscalar)

TỔ CHỨC BỘ VI XỬ LÝ TRUNG TÂM (CPU) – CẤU TRÚC CƠ BẢN
Khoa Công Nghệ Thông Tin – Đại học Sài Gòn Kiến Trúc Máy Tính
❑Cấu trúc cơ bản bao gồm:
•Đơn vị điều khiển (Control Unit –CU)
•Đơn vị số học và logic (Arithmetic and Logic Unit –
ALU)
•Tập thanh ghi (Register File –RF), bộ nhớ (memory)
và các thanh buses để kết nối các thành phần.

TỔ CHỨC BỘ VI XỬ LÝ TRUNG TÂM (CPU) – CẤU TRÚC CƠ BẢN
Khoa Công Nghệ Thông Tin – Đại học Sài Gòn Kiến Trúc Máy Tính
•Đơn vị điều khiển (Control Unit –CU): điều khiển hoạt động của máy tính theo chương trình đã thiết
kế sẵn.
•Đơn vị số học và logic (Arithmetic and Logic Unit –ALU): Thực hiện các phép toàn số học và phép toán
logic.
•Tập thanh ghi (Register File –RF):Lưu trữ các thông tin tạm thời phục vụ cho hoạt động của CPU.
•Đơn vị nối ghép bus (Bus Interface Unit –BIU): kết nối và trao đổi thông tin giữa bus bên trong
(Internal Bus) và bus bên ngoài (External Bus)

ĐƠN VỊ ĐIỀU KHIỂN – CONTROL UNIT
Khoa Công Nghệ Thông Tin – Đại học Sài Gòn Kiến Trúc Máy Tính
•Chức năng của đơn vị điều khiển:
oĐiều phối chuỗi di chuyển dữ liệu vào, ra và giữa nhiều đơn
vị của bộ xử lý.
oGiải mã các lệnh để xác định các phép tính mà lệnh yêu cầu.
oĐiều khiển dòng dữ liệu bên trong bộ xử lý.
oNhận chuỗi tín hiệu điều khiển đã chuyển đổi từ tập lệnh
của các thanh ghi.
oĐiều khiển các đơn vị thực thi (ALU, thanh ghi, …)chứa
trong CPU.
oĐảm nhiệm đa tác vụ:Nạp (fetching),giải mã (Decoding),
thực thi lệnh,lưu trữ kết quả.
Tín hiệu xung nhịp từ mạch tạo dao động bên
ngoài
Các cờ cho biết trạng thái của CPU